Create an Information Risk Assessment 
Collaborating with Associates in the Atlanta, Richmond and Shockoe offices, create an information risk assessment mind map using Coggle.

Format

The format of the mind map indicates effective collaboration across locations.

Poor

Mind map does not follow any format and is difficult to understand.
Fair

Mind map uses a somewhat logical formatting.
Good

Mind map uses the branch or hook format with clearly defined colors and labels.
Content

The mind map includes all information risk categories for all locations.

Poor

Mind map does not adequately capture all risk categories for all locations.
Fair

Mind map captures some risk categories for some locations.
Good

Mind map identifies all risk categories for all locations.
Organization

The mind map is organized as decided upon by the team.

Poor

Mind map is not organized well and is difficult to comprehend.
Fair

Mind map is organized by risk topic or location and is clearly labeled.
Good

Mind map is organized well, is easy to comprehend, color-coded, and of sufficient detail to be useful for next steps.
Depth

The mind map includes sufficient depth and references to ensure all risks are captured.

Poor

Mind map has only two subtopics and does not present risks or threats under each subtopic.
Fair

Mind map includes some subtopics and some expanded ideas for each location.
Good

Mind map represents effective collaboration by illustrating all subtopics for all locations, with extensive details for each subtopic.
